作业帮 > 综合 > 作业

改错题,指出下列程序错误并纠正(每小题5处

来源:学生作业帮 编辑:作业帮 分类:综合作业 时间:2024/05/31 09:44:59
改错题,指出下列程序错误并纠正(每小题5处
1、 输入一个整数(小于100),输出其平方
procedure squa (x:integer):integer
{
result=:x*x
}
2、 一个TADOQuery类数据集组件ADOQ1,其中存放一个含className字段的班级表,要求将ADOQ1的className字段对应的所有值通过循环依次加到组合框CB_Class中,并设置其默认显示项为CB_Class中第一项,实现如下
while not ADOQ1.bof do
begin
CB_Class.items.add(ADOQ1.FieldByName(‘className’));
End
这是我学的Delphi语言的作业
1.
procedure squa (x:integer):integer;
begin
result := x*x;
end;
2.
ADOQ1.First;
while not ADOQ1.Eof do
begin
CB_Class.items.add(ADOQ1.FieldByName(‘className’).asString);
ADOQ1.Next;
End;
自己对比一下就知道哪里错误.